Veg meals - Andhra style instructions

  1. For sweet pongal, soak the rice and dal for about 30 mins. Mix jaggery in 1 cup of water and keep ready. Add 3 cups water to cooker, along with soaked rice and dal with pinch of salt..
  2. Cook for about 4 whistles. Open the lid and check if it's cooked. If rice is cooked well then pour filtered jaggery water, cardamom powder and cook until thick consistency. In a pan add ghee and roast the dry fruit. Add it to pongal after removing it from flame. Pongal is ready..
  3. For ladies finger fry, add oil in a pan and add methi seeds. Once it's roasted add ladies finger and saute. Close the lid and cook until the stickiness is gone. Then add ginger garlic paste, tomatoes,chilli powder, coriander powder and salt. Sprinkle some water and cook thoroughly. Add coriander leaves and serve..
  4. Raw plantain fry, peel the outer skin of raw plantain mildly and boil with water and turmeric for 10 mins untill it's cooked. Then strain the water. In a pan add mustard seeds, urad dal, curry leaves and saute along with cooked plantain. Add chilli powder and salt. Cook until golden brown..
  5. Garlic chutney : Add Chilli to warm water and soak for half an hour. In a blender add garlic, soaked red chillies, and roasted cumin powder and salt. Grind it well as smooth paste. Heat sesame oil and pour on the chutney and leave for 1hour. Chutney is ready..
  6. For payasam, roast the vermicelli with ghee. Add sago sago in water and boil with pinch of salt and cook until half transparent. Add milk vermicelli to the sago sago and pour milk and sugar. Wait until well combined. Finally add cardamom and roast the dry fruit in ghee and add it to payasam..
  7. For masala buttermilk add all the ingredients and blend it finely. Serve with ice cubes..
  8. For vada, soak the chanadal for about 3 hours. In a blender, add fennel seeds, chilli, ginger and salt. Give a whip, in same blend add chanadal and grind coarsely. Take the mixture in bowl and mix with chopped onions, curry leaves, salt and coriander. Deep fry it in hot oil..
